break.js 1.0 KB

123456789101112131415161718192021222324252627282930313233343536
  1. class MyContractSelectionWidget extends React.Component<void, MyContractSelectionWidgetPropsType, void> implements SomethingLarge {
  2. method() {}
  3. }
  4. class DisplayObject
  5. extends utils.EventEmitter
  6. implements interaction_InteractiveTarget {
  7. }
  8. class DisplayObject extends utils.EventEmitter
  9. implements interaction_InteractiveTarget {
  10. }
  11. class DisplayObject extends utils.EventEmitter
  12. implements interaction_InteractiveTarget,
  13. somethingElse_SomeOtherThing,
  14. somethingElseAgain_RunningOutOfNames {
  15. }
  16. class DisplayObject extends utils.EventEmitter implements interaction_InteractiveTarget {}
  17. class Readable extends events.EventEmitter implements NodeJS_ReadableStream {}
  18. class InMemoryAppender extends log4javascript.Appender implements ICachedLogMessageProvider {}
  19. class Foo extends Immutable.Record({
  20. ipaddress: '',
  21. }) {
  22. ipaddress: string;
  23. }
  24. export class VisTimelineComponent
  25. implements AfterViewInit, OnChanges, OnDestroy {
  26. }
  27. export class VisTimelineComponent2
  28. implements AfterViewInit, OnChanges, OnDestroy, AndSomethingReallyReallyLong {
  29. }